The sheet metal is off the frame so it is hard to tell where the tires will fit in the wheel well.
Its time for a mock up. Put the sheet metal back on and make sure you like the fit and the look.

Given the money and work required to find a new frame and then put a Mustang II on it, it would be worth a little more effort to see if what you have will satisfy you.

But before choosing the Mustang II approach take some time searching here and other places to get a good picture of how happy people are with the various Mustang II and other IFS options.

There are no magic bullets, all the options I am aware of have both advantages and disadvantages.
